Output 20de7999ce7130b126ec006c6123b3c52a6f589d935a43504ffbe91642d05343:1

value
34946000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a748adf565c2bedaaa917bf9bc0f78a96207fab OP_EQUAL
address
MMyquV5N1Cwdh5XMXmgd2ybCBhHL4csyuP
transaction
20de7999ce7130b126ec006c6123b3c52a6f589d935a43504ffbe91642d05343
spent
true